I can't keep this to myself. It's just so amazing what goes in a child's mind. About 3-4 weeks one of my sunday school children hit one of our youth guys. It was very hilarious.
Well before I jump the gun, let me start from the beginning. It was my hubby's turn to preach. He loves to use visual aids when he is preaching. But this sunday he decided he is going to use some of the youth & me instead. The church was packed full, as even the sunday school children had to be in the service. He took his message from Mark 10: 46-52. He talked about the cloak Blind Bartemeus wore. He talked that we as christians put satan out of our homes, but we sometimes forget to but him out with his baggage. We tend to put satan out, but leave his luggage (baggage) behind. So he asked some of the youth & myself to do a skit. As I had recently broken my toe, I fit in the scene very nicely. 2 youth guys had to put on masks that represent satan. And they were carrying big bags. Scott (one of the youth guys) whom is going to represent satan was on my case & Jared (another youth guy) was his demon (whom is in the bags). I had to play a woman who decide she's going to follow Christ & don't want anything to do with satan anymore. However I forget to kick satan with his bags out. So as Scott left, his bags (Jared) were left behind. Jared had to creep up on me everytime, and I will stumble & fall. I had my crutches & he would try again, this time I had to fall & really struggle to get up. As we played this scene one of my sunday school children came running to the stage took my crutch & started to hit Jarred with it, screaming to leave his aunty alone. As he was trying to get Jared away from me tears were streaming down his face, and he started to rebuke satan. He called on Jesus name and declare his works worthless. All were stunned. I called him to me & gave him a hug and consoled him, while sitting on the floor. I've never expected this little boy of 9 years old to feel so strongly about me as his teacher. As I craddled him he told me he will always keep praying for me, so satan won't hurt me anymore, he really thought it was satan that caused my toe to break on the 2 January. The whole service was changed, there was no dry eye, as this boy decided he won't be a spectator anymore. He helped me from the floor and took me to my seat. The whole service he sttod beside me, while his mom was at the back, with tears streaming down her face. My hubby dasen wrapped up the service with telling everyone that as we kick satan with his bags we also need to start caring for our brothers & sisters and when we see they are struggling we need to step up and helped them with the battle. I never knew that my sunday school kids felt so strongly about me as I to them. I realized that when we took time to listen to them & talked to them it really makes a difference. I called him my heroe & that i love him and tears streamed down his face. His words shocked me, he said that he knew i love him & all the other kids, but that he ain't no heroe as he couldn't defend his mom when she got hit when his dad used to lived with them. He said he never thought that GOD could love him & anyone else as he was a coward for not defending his mom. He said that the day I told him that GOD loves him he struggled with it, and started to pray, and something opened in his little heart, that made him bold & made him feel happy & loved, and when I told all of them using their names and told them I love them, and care a lot about them. And that they can tell me anything, that I will try my best to be there for them, but they need to realise that I am human & may fail them sometimes. He said no-one else was that honest with him & told him that he could be loved. My heart tore when I heard all that, and the only thing I could do is hugged him with so much love. ANd praise GOD for changing this boy's life. |
